http://sport.stv.tv/football/clubs/aberdeen/209239-explained-how-the-scottish-football-league-reconstruction-model-would-work/ Prizes In theory, there would be six distinct competitive groups to be won. There would be the ultimate prize, the league championship, which the winners of the Title Group would be awarded. The winner of the Premiership's first phase, which ends after 22 games, may also be rewarded, as may the winners of the Championship first phase, the team finishing top in the Play-off Group and the team which is in first place in the Relegation Group. The winners of the National League would also win a trophy. It is understood the SPL and SFL are keen to incentivise each element of the season in order to give teams the sense of playing for something, even if they are in Relegation Group in the second phase. Has this model been tried before? The system was tried in Austria 20 years ago but lasted only eight seasons and was not considered to be a success. Switzerland also adopted a similar model, running from 1988. Falling attendances and a drop-off in TV money and sponsorship led to it being abandoned in 2003. More recently, Georgia introduced the 8-8 split. However, below the top-flight Umaslegi Liga the second tier is in two groups, so the top two from each entered the promotion/relegation group. This year, Georgia has modified the set-up, keeping a top flight of 12 but now introducing a 6-10 split after two rounds.
